Hanover Technology Park is a data center under construction in Virginia (Hanover County), operated by Tract. The public record puts it at 2.4 GW planned, 1,211 acres.

Timeline from the record

Newest first. Record entries come from the filings and reports the registry cites. Coverage entries are headlines from publisher feeds we monitor daily, linked to the outlet; last checked September 14, 2026.

  1. June 26, 2026
    Under construction
    Secured zoning approval in 2024; Richmond BizSense reported in June 2026 that Tract 'is underway on construction of a 1,200-acre campus near Ashland'. Tract's own project page lists the site as 'Owned & In Development'. Source: Tract

Power and water

Operator states up to 2,400 MW across 8 substations; the site contains an existing utility transmission corridor and a natural gas pipeline.

Notes on the record

1,211 total acres in five parcels ranging from 153 to 318 acres, north of the Town of Ashland along the I-95 corridor, zoned M-1 Limited Industrial for by-right data center use with up to 110-foot building heights. Distinct from the two Tract records already tracked: the cancelled Mountain Road Technology Park (western Hanover, denied May 2026) and Tuckahoe Technology Park in Goochland. Coordinates are an approximate geocode north of Ashland, not a parcel-confirmed point. Which document closes each gap
Cooling method and water use
The water service agreement, any groundwater appropriation permit, and the mechanical narrative in the site plan.
Tax abatements or other public subsidy
The abatement, PILOT, or development agreement approved by the county, city, or development authority, and the state's data center sales tax exemption certificate if one was issued.
Permanent jobs promised
The economic development application or incentive agreement, which usually states a job commitment and a clawback.
How the community has received it
Planning commission and governing body minutes, public comment records, and any petition or lawsuit filed in the county.

How much water does Hanover Technology Park use?

No water withdrawal figure for Hanover Technology Park is on record here. Water use is rarely published voluntarily; it usually surfaces through a utility service agreement or a state withdrawal permit, both of which are public records. We leave the number blank rather than estimate one.
